Chemical fiber technology, the raw materials used in industrial textiles great changes have taken place, there has been high-strength polyester fiber, carbon fiber, silica fiber, silicon carbide fiber, boron fiber, aramid fibers (Kevlar), high-strength polyethylene fiber (Polyethylene) and the new high-performance glass fiber and other high performance fibers. These new fibers have high strength, high modulus, corrosion resistance and high temperature properties. After forming the composite of these materials can be made of composite materials prepared by high-performance, light weight, fatigue resistance, structural stability, corrosion resistance, high temperature, excellent performance. The textile composite materials can be used in aircraft, spacecraft, travel case, can also be used for bullet-proof material and construction, building reinforcement, civil engineering, etc., so that warp material products to the traditional and new materials industries high-tech fields, which become more and more attention and favor. New fabrics by knitting industry can be divided into two categories, namely, the axial warp knitted fabrics and warp knitted spacer fabrics.
(1) axial warp fabric
Axial fabric warp yarn in the warp and weft was straight for lining, lining yarn is not buckling, therefore, it is more than the traditional woven fabric yarn to make full use of high-performance mechanical potential.
(2) warp space fabric
Warp space fabric is two pieces of fabric in the vertical plane by the fiber or yarn woven into the fabric connection. Fabric between the surface and the bottom gap (space) is the interval of the main characteristics of the fabric. Spacer fabrics with unique processing performance, and for soft fiber materials, space fabric can easily be compressed, so that the resin before curing, the fabric itself to adapt to the mold shape deformation caused to achieve a good shape.
